What are the common signs of a plumbing slab leak in a New York home?
Slab leaks often show up as unexplained increases in your water bill, warm spots on the floor, or the sound of running water when no fixtures are on. You might also notice cracking in walls or tiles, or persistent dampness in low-lying areas. In New York's older buildings, these leaks can go unnoticed for weeks. Fire Shield Restoration uses thermal imaging and moisture meters to pinpoint the leak without unnecessary demolition, saving you time and money.
How does coastal flood damage differ from groundwater intrusion, and how do you handle each?
Coastal flood damage, common near the East River or Hudson, involves saltwater that can corrode wiring and weaken foundations quickly. Groundwater intrusion, often seen in basements after heavy rain, brings silt and persistent moisture. Our approach differs: for coastal floods, we flush with fresh water and apply anticorrosion treatments; for groundwater, we install sump pumps and dehumidifiers to dry the space. Both require immediate extraction and antimicrobial application to prevent mold. We tailor our restoration to the specific water source.
What is the typical restoration process for commercial water damage in a New York office building?
Commercial water damage—from burst pipes or roof leaks—demands minimal downtime. We start with emergency water extraction using truck-mounted vacuums, then set up industrial air movers and dehumidifiers to dry affected areas. We coordinate with your property manager to isolate the damage, often working after hours to avoid disrupting business. We also document everything for insurance claims. In Manhattan offices, we can complete structural drying within 48 hours, followed by repairs to drywall, flooring, and electrical systems as needed.
